Script Fomo 3 is a very bold, normal width, high contrast, italic, short x-height font.

A heavy, slanted script with high-contrast strokes and a distinctly brush-like modulation. Letterforms are compact through the x-height with generous, rounded bowls and teardrop terminals, creating a soft, sculpted silhouette despite the weight. Capitals are prominent and swashy, while lowercase forms show a bouncy rhythm and variable letter widths that keep the texture lively. Numerals match the same curvy, calligraphic construction, reading as decorative and display-oriented rather than strictly utilitarian.
Well-suited to short, prominent text such as logos, product packaging, labels, poster headlines, and promotional graphics where its swashy, high-impact forms can lead the design. It can also work for pull quotes or event titling, especially in themes that benefit from a vintage or celebratory script accent.
The overall tone is bold and expressive, balancing a polished, almost luxe feel with an upbeat retro friendliness. Its thick strokes and curled terminals give it a confident headline voice, while the flowing shapes add warmth and personality.
The design reads as intended for attention-grabbing display typography that mimics confident brush lettering, prioritizing personality and flourish over neutral readability. Its construction suggests a goal of delivering a cohesive, decorative script voice that feels both classic and energetic.
Spacing appears designed for display sizes, with tight internal counters and substantial stroke mass that can visually close up in smaller settings. The strong slant and pronounced terminals emphasize motion and flourish, making the font most effective when allowed ample size and breathing room.
